v16 No Video controls shown on OUYA with CM 11 since update to Jarvis
#1
I recently updated to Jarvis and now I cannot see video controls like timeline etc. when playing videos (from a NFS).

I already tried to delete data, but it did not help. Also I cannot use the mousecoursor when playing a video.
Reply
#2
Disable "Allow hardware acceleration - MediaCodec (Surface)" <- exactly this one!
In Settings -> Videos -> Acceleration

#4
I think it's simply how the OUYA hardware and/or firmware is handling the situation. It treats the HDMI port kind of like an external display. If you have Kodi installed on a tablet and use an HDMI adapter then you see the same thing, where only video is shown and no OSD, as the video "layer" (or "surface"?) is independent of the GUI.

It won't hurt anything on an OUYA to have "mediacodec (surface)" turned off, since it can't do 4K. As long as the other "mediacodec" option is enabled, then you still have hardware decoding.
